That depends on how many total points are available in the course. If you only have 100 points total in a course then a 0/10 will bring your average down 10 points. If you have 500 points total in a course then a 0/10 will only bring your average down 2 points.
Similarly, How much can 20% affect your grade? Each assignment is weighted by its point value, so a 20 point activity counts twice as much as a 10 point activity.

How much should a final exam be worth?
A final exam worth 5% of the grade makes so little difference to the students’ grades that there can be limited penalties for skipping the exam, especially in a 10-point system. For example, a student with a prefinal grade of 75% would receive a course grade of 71.25% if they skipped the final.

Why did my grade go down if I got 100?
Q: My student received 100% on an assignment and their grade went down – how is that possible? A: The student had over 100% in that category, most likely due to extra credit.

What is the lowest grade you can get?
Academic grading in the United States commonly takes on the form of five, six or seven letter grades. Traditionally, the grades are A+, A, A−, B+, B, B−, C+, C, C−, D+, D, D− and F, with A+ being the highest and F being lowest.
